Witryna21 wrz 2024 · White roses are some of the most famous white flowers in horticulture. Grown as perennial climbers or shrubs, roses have been cultivated for thousands of years, with most varieties coming from Asia. Roses now grow across the globe and thrive in Zones 7 to 9. WitrynaThe star of Bethlehem flower is a beautiful, six-petaled white flower that is native to Europe. This stunning flower gets its name from its resemblance to the star of Bethlehem, which is said to have guided the Three Wise Men to the baby Jesus.
